HARSH BUNGER, J. (Oral)
The instant writ petition has been filed under Articles 226/227 of the Constitution of India inter alia seeking issuance of a writ in the nature of Certiorari for setting aside order dated 16.01.2024 (Annexure P-6) passed by the Deputy Commissioner, Gurugram, whereby the petitioner- Sabnam was removed from the post of Sarpanch of Gram Panchayat of Village Nunera, Tehsil Sohna, District Gurugram.
1.1 A further prayer has been made for setting aside order dated 26.06.2024 (Annexure P-8) passed by the learned Commissioner, Gurugram Division, Gurugram whereby an appeal filed by the petitioner against order dated 16.01.2024 (Annexure P-6) has been dismissed.
2. Briefly, the petitioner- Sabnam was elected as Sarpanch of Village Nunera in the elections held in the year 2022. Subsequently, respondent No.6 instituted an election petition and simultaneously she also filed a complaint before the District Authorities alleging that the educational certificates on the basis of which the petitioner contested the elections, were fake.
2.1 It transpires that upon filing of the aforesaid complaint before the District Authorities, respondent No.6 filed a writ petition before this Court bearing CWP No.28686-2022, which came to be disposed of by a Division Bench of this Court vide order 23.01.2023 (Annexure P-2), the relevant extract of which reads as under:
“Keeping in view the short reply by way of affidavit dated
19.01.2023 of Mr. Parmendra Singh, BDPO, Sohna– respondent no.6, wherein it has been mentioned that complaint of the petitioner has been forwarded by the Deputy Commissioner, Gurugram to the Sub Divisional Officer (Civil), Sohna for inquiry, we do not find any ground whatsoever to interfere in the matter, at this stage, while expecting that the inquiry shall be conducted expeditiously and final decision taken thereon by the competent authority in accordance with law.”
2.2 Thereafter, upon the complaint filed by respondent No.6 before the District Authorities, an enquiry was marked to the Sub Divisional Officer (Civil) Sohna who sought reports from the District Elementary Education Officer and also the District Education Officer, Dhanbad.
2.3 After considering the aforesaid reports, learned Sub Divisional Officer submitted his enquiry report dated 04.05.2023 (Annexure P-5) stating that the transfer certificate of the petitioner of 8th class and also the
10th class certificate, submitted by the petitioner, were fake.
2.4 Thereafter, it appears that the petitioner requested for a re-enquiry and the learned Deputy Commissioner, Gurugram on 12.06.2023, ordered a re-enquiry whereupon an enquiry report dated 27.10.2023 (Annexure R-4/1) was submitted observing that the certificate of 8th class attached by the petitioner along with her nomination form was not genuine and correct. Thereafter, a notice dated 14.11.2023 was issued to the petitioner and an opportunity of hearing was also afforded to the petitioner on 17.11.2023, however, the petitioner failed to submit the requisite material/evidence to prove that her educational certificates were genuine.
2.5 Accordingly, upon consideration of the matter, the Deputy Commissioner, Gurugram vide order dated 16.01.2024 (Annexure P-6), removed the petitioner from the post of Sarpanch.
2.6 Feeling aggrieved against the order dated 16.01.2024 (Annexure P-6), the petitioner preferred an appeal before the learned Commissioner, Gurugram Division, Gurugram, which has also been dismissed vide order dated 26.06.2024 (Annexure P-8).
